FOREIGN PHRASES XIII
|
ubermensch - a superman |
|
ujamaa - a village community in Tanzania |
|
ultima Thule - a distant unknown region |
|
untermensch - a racially inferior person in Nazi terms |
|
vendeuse – a saleswoman, especially in a fashionable dress-shop |
|
ventre a terre - at full speed |
|
verboten - forbidden, especially by an authority |
|
verkrampte - conservative or reactionary as regards South African apartheid |
|
verligte – progressive and enlightened as rebgards South African apartheid |
|
vers libre - irregular or unrhymed verse |
|
via media – a compromise |
|
victor ludorum - a sports champion |
|
vide - (as an instruction in a reference to a passage in a book etc.) see, consult. |
|
vieux jeu – old-fashioned, hackneyed |
|
vingt-et-un – the card-game pontoon |
|
vin ordinaire - cheap (unusually red) French wine. |
|
vin rose - light pink wine |
|
vis-a-vis - in relation to, compared with |
|
viva - (cried as a salute etc.) long live |
|
volkerwanderung - a migration of peoples, especially that of Germanic and Slavic peoples into Europe from the second to the eleventh centuries |
|
volte-face - a complete reversal of position |
|
vox populi - public opinion |
|
wehrmacht- the German armed forces, especially the army, from 1921 to 1945 |
|
weltanshauung - a particular philosophy or view of life; a conception of the worl |
|
